#e39b66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e39b66 is composed of 89% red, 60.8%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.7% magenta, 55.1%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 25.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 64.5%. #e39b66 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#c73700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#e39b66 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e39b66 has RGB values of R:227, G:155,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.55,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14916454.

Shades and Tints of #e39b66
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0702 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e39b66
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ba39e is the less saturated color, while #ff974a is the most saturated one.
